## Password Reset Revamp — Status

New flow live behind the `reset_v2` flag on Marletta staging. Token lifetime cut to 15 min; single-use enforced at the Dovern auth gateway. Legacy email templates retired Friday. Remaining work: rate limiting per account, audit log wiring, localization pass. Rollback path tested; flag flip only, no deploy. QA needs access to the token-inspection service this week. Use the key below when hitting the inspection endpoint from staging.

app token of tawif-kaduf = qvz11-Y5Rx58xILX0

**Q: How does Quillpipe decide when to compact a topic's log?**

Compaction triggers when the dirty ratio of a partition exceeds the configured threshold, retaining only the latest record per key. Tombstones persist for the delete-retention window before removal, so reviewers should check that consumers tolerate delayed deletes. The full compaction state machine and edge cases are documented on the internal page below.

dashboard of taduf-yagap = https://confluence.tolvaqsys.internal/display/display/projects/display

This page covers artifact signing for Fernwise, our plant-watering scheduler. Every release build — the scheduler daemon, the valve-controller firmware, and the mobile bundle — must carry a detached signature before it enters the distribution channel. The CI job handles verification automatically; your responsibility as a contractor is signing locally after the build completes. Use the project signing tool with the standard flags documented in the build guide. The current release signing key is provided below.

deploy key for kagup-bawig: bky9_ZMq28eTw9

Leadership Review Briefing — Office Consolidation

Heads up, branch managers: we're recommending closure of the Dunholm satellite office at Greyfield Analytics. It's down to six staff, the lease renewal is steep, and most of the team already works remotely. All six would be offered roles at the Castermore hub — no redundancies planned. We'll discuss logistics at the review, but first, there's context you need, set out just below.

internal memo for yafof-tageg: Lamionix Works plans to raise the Briix list price by 9 percent in October.